William Haskell
Reflecting his passion for the diversified landscape of the southwest, William Haskell takes acrylic to an entirely new level. Weathered adobe structures are drenched in white light, mesas take on an ethereal glow, and his depiction of storms are both energy and color-filled. Often referred to as “The Master of the Modern West,” William’s focus on detail draws the viewer into his paintings, creating an intimate connection and sense of place. As a resident of Santa Fe for over 20 years, Haskell is highly regarded as one of the most collectible surreal modernist in the American Southwest.
